Mesothelioma is a type of cancer that is found in the lining of several internal organs, including the chest cavity, the heart, abdomen and lungs. Asbestos-related victims may have been exposed at work, home or while serving in the military. The symptoms of mesothelioma usually do not appear until 20 to 50 years after exposure.

The most common legal options for obtaining compensation are making a claim or seeking financial assistance through asbestos trusts. Asbestos victims can bring a mesothelioma lawsuit against the manufacturers of asbestos-containing products who were accountable for their exposure. The companies knew asbestos was dangerous, but employed it to make money. The asbestos companies can be sued by victims of mesothelioma, who can claim millions of dollars in compensation.

Compensation for mesothelioma cases can include past and future medical costs as well as lost wages, emotional distress, and physical pain. Asbestos victims can also seek compensation through asbestos trusts, which are funded by the bankruptcy trust system and currently hold over $30 billion in assets.

Mesothelioma patients should consult an attorney for mesothelioma as quickly as possible to ensure that they file claims within the statute of limitations. This is four years from the date of diagnosis or two years following the death of a loved ones in Florida. If you file a lawsuit after the statute of limitations has expired can lead to the court's rejection of the case.
